直播api开放接口调用权限的申请

直播api开放接口调用权限申请指南

说实话,之前我第一次接触直播API接口申请的时候,心里是有点发怵的。因为网上能找到的信息要么太官方,读起来跟看天书似的;要么就是太碎片化,东拼西凑也凑不出一个完整的流程。后来自己实操过几家公司不同的API接入申请,加上身边朋友也经常来问我相关问题,我就想着干脆把这里面的门道给捋清楚,写一篇不那么"技术流"又能把事儿说透的文章。

这篇文章主要是想帮你解决一个问题:怎么顺顺利利地拿到直播API的调用权限。不管你是刚起步的小团队,还是正在考虑业务转型的成熟公司,这里的内容应该都能帮上忙。咱们不搞那些虚的,直接从实操角度出发,把申请流程、注意事项、可能遇到的坑都给你说明白。

先搞清楚:为什么要申请API权限

在开始申请之前,我觉得有必要先弄清楚一个基本问题——为什么直播API不能直接用,非要走申请流程?这个问题想明白了,后面的很多决策都会更清晰。

其实说白了,API权限申请这件事,本质上是服务商和开发者之间的一种双向选择机制。对于服务商来说,他们需要了解接入方的基本信息,确保接入方是正规运营的团队或企业,这样既能保护平台的安全性,也能更好地进行资源调配和技术支持。对于开发者来说,通过正式的申请流程,能够获得更完整的技术文档、更好的技术支持,以及更稳定的服务保障。

举个简单的例子你就明白了。如果你只是想在demo环境里试试功能,那可能走个简单的注册流程就行。但如果你要上线一个日活几万的直播应用,那需要的能力配置、技术支持等级肯定都不一样。申请流程就是为了把这两者区分开,让不同的需求找到最合适的对接方式。

申请前的准备工作

正式进入申请流程之前,有几件事是先要准备好的。这些准备工作的充分程度,往往直接决定了你的申请能不能顺利通过,以及后续接入的体验好不好。

企业资质文件的准备

首先,你需要准备好企业的基本资质材料。这个主要是为了证明你的接入主体是合法合规的运营实体。一般来讲,营业执照是必不可少的,有的地方可能还要求提供法人身份证信息、联系人授权书之类的辅助材料。这里有个小提醒——如果你用的是子公司或关联公司的资质,一定要提前确认好授权关系,很多审核被卡就是因为这个原因。

另外就是关于企业规模和业务方向的问题。虽然大多数API服务商不会对申请者设置太高的门槛,但如果你能提前准备好产品的业务规划书、功能需求文档,在审核环节会加分不少。毕竟审核人员也希望看到申请者是有明确规划的团队,而不是随便试试看的心态。

技术团队的评估

除了资质文件,你还需要评估一下自己团队的技术能力。这倒不是说API接入对技术要求有多高,而是提前心里有个数,后续遇到问题能快速定位和解决。

建议你在申请前就确认好:负责接入的工程师有没有音视频开发经验?对HTTP/HTTPS协议、WebSocket、长连接这些基础概念是否熟悉?如果团队里没有相关的技术积累,建议先安排一些基础学习,或者考虑找技术支持介入。好的API服务商一般都会提供技术文档、SDK、示例代码这些资源,利用好这些资源能少走很多弯路。

明确业务需求场景

这一点可能是很多人会忽略的。在申请API权限之前,你最好先把业务场景想清楚。比如你是要做秀场直播,还是做1对1社交视频,还是做语音聊天室?不同的业务场景对API的能力要求、配置参数、优化方向都会有所不同。

你像声网这边,针对不同的业务场景就提供了不同的解决方案。像秀场直播这种场景,他们有专门的超级画质方案,专门针对清晰度、美观度、流畅度做了优化,据说高清画质用户的留存时长能高出10%多。如果是做1对1社交,那全球秒接通、低延迟就是核心诉求,他们的最佳耗时能控制在600毫秒以内。所以提前想清楚自己的业务场景,在申请的时候也能更有针对性地提出需求。

具体的申请流程

说完准备工作,咱们来看看正式的申请流程大概是什么样的。虽然不同服务商的细节可能略有差异,但整体框架是差不太多的。

第一步:账号注册与实名认证

这个是最基础的一步,你需要在API服务商的官网上注册一个开发者账号。注册过程中一般会要求你填写基本信息,比如公司名称、联系人信息、邮箱、电话之类的。

完成注册后,接下来是实名认证。这个环节就是要提交前面说到的企业资质文件。营业执照上传的时候注意一下文件格式和清晰度,很多申请被退回来就是因为图片模糊或者格式不对。提交之后,审核时间从几分钟到几个工作时不等,看服务商的处理效率。声网这边的话,基础认证一般当天就能完成。

第二步:创建应用并申请API权限

账号认证通过之后,你需要在控制台创建一个应用。这个应用就代表你要接入的具体产品项目。创建应用的时候,通常需要填写应用名称、应用简介、所属平台(iOS、Android、Web等)、预计调用量这些信息。

应用创建好之后,就可以申请具体的API权限了。这里会根据你的业务需求,开通相应的能力模块。比如你需要音视频通话能力,那就申请音视频通话的API;需要实时消息能力,就申请消息的API。权限申请提交后,服务商会进行审核,审核重点一般就是看你申请的能力和你填写的业务场景是否匹配。

第三步:获取密钥和配置参数

权限审核通过之后,你就能拿到调用API所需的各种密钥和配置参数了。这一步非常关键,因为这些参数就是你的"通行证",有了它们才能正式调用接口。

这里要特别提醒一下,API密钥是非常敏感的信息,一定要妥善保管。建议把密钥存储在服务端,不要硬编码在客户端代码里,也不要通过不安全的渠道传输。如果密钥不小心泄露了,要第一时间联系服务商进行重置。之前就听说过有团队因为密钥泄露被人盗刷,最后付出了不小的代价。

第四步:技术对接与测试

拿到密钥之后,就可以开始正式的技术对接了。这一步就是工程师们的主场了——下载SDK、阅读文档、写代码、调接口。

技术对接过程中,如果遇到问题,可以通过服务商提供的技术支持渠道寻求帮助。声网这边是有专业技术团队提供支持的,遇到实在解决不了的问题,可以直接找他们协助排查。建议在正式上线之前,一定要做充分的功能测试和压力测试,确保在各种网络环境下都能稳定运行。

常见的审核问题和应对策略

在申请过程中,审核环节可能会遇到一些问题。我总结了一下最常见的几种情况,以及相应的应对方法。

资质信息不完整或不清晰

这是最常见的问题之一。很多申请者提交的材料要么缺这个少那个,要么图片模糊得看不清字。应对方法其实很简单——提交之前自己先检查一遍,确保所有文件都清晰可读、该填的信息都填完整。如果有不确定的地方,可以提前咨询一下客服。

业务场景描述不清晰

审核人员每天要看大量的申请,如果你的业务场景描述得太笼统或者太模糊,他们很难判断是否应该通过。比如你只写"做直播用",那审核人员根本不知道你是做哪种直播、目标用户是谁、规模会有多大。建议在描述业务场景的时候,尽量具体一些:是什么类型的直播产品?主要服务哪类用户?预计有多大的用户量?这些信息都能帮助审核人员更好地了解你的需求。

权限申请和实际需求不匹配

有时候申请者会一股脑把所有权限都申请了,但实际上有些能力可能并不需要。这种情况下,审核人员可能会要求你说明具体用途。与其这样,不如在申请之前就想清楚到底需要哪些能力,只申请必要的权限,这样通过审核的效率会更高。

使用API时需要注意的事项

拿到权限只是开始,后续使用过程中还有一些事项需要留意。

遵守调用频率限制

API服务商一般都会对调用频率做限制,这是为了保证服务质量和公平性。如果你的调用量超出了限制,可能会被限流甚至封禁。所以在产品设计的时候,就要考虑好请求的频率控制,避免在短时间内发起大量重复请求。如果预估的调用量会比较大,可以提前和服务商沟通,看能不能提高上限。

关注服务稳定性和降级策略

直播业务对稳定性要求很高,谁也不希望直播到一半突然断掉或卡顿。建议在接入的时候就设计好降级策略——当API调用出现异常时,产品层面要有相应的兜底方案。比如可以切到备用线路、降级到普通画质、或者显示友好的提示信息。声网作为行业内唯一纳斯达克上市公司,他们的服务稳定性相对会更有保障,但技术上还是要做好自己的防护。

定期关注API更新和版本升级

API服务商一般会持续迭代产品能力,发布新的功能或优化。你需要定期关注这些更新,评估是否需要升级自己的接入版本。很多新功能可能对提升用户体验很有帮助,如果一直用旧版本就享受不到了。当然,升级前要做好测试,确保不会影响现有功能。

写在最后

回过头来看整个申请流程,其实没有那么复杂。核心就是几个关键环节:准备好资质材料、明确业务需求、按流程提交申请、好好做技术对接。唯一需要注意的就是细节——材料要完整、描述要清晰、密钥要保管好、测试要充分。

如果你正在考虑接入直播API,建议先把声网作为首选方案了解一下。毕竟他们在行业里的积累确实比较深——中国音视频通信赛道排名第一、对话式 AI 引擎市场占有率排名第一,全球超过60%的泛娱乐APP都在用他们的实时互动云服务。而且作为纳斯达克上市公司,在合规性和持续性上也会更有保障一些。

总之,API权限申请这件事,前期准备做得越充分,后续就会越顺利。希望这篇文章能给正在这条路上了你一些帮助。如果还有其他问题,欢迎随时交流探讨。

上一篇互动直播开发中实现直播间分享到抖音的功能
下一篇 互动直播开发的数据库优化的方法

为您推荐

联系我们

联系我们

在线咨询: QQ交谈

邮箱:

工作时间:周一至周五,9:00-17:30,节假日休息
关注微信
微信扫一扫关注我们

微信扫一扫关注我们

手机访问
手机扫一扫打开网站

手机扫一扫打开网站

返回顶部